Polenta Chips (Rosemary and Chilli) Wild Chef crunchy Polenta Chips offer a new and exciting sensory delight. With their creamy centre and a deliciously subtle taste of Rosemary and Chilli, Polenta Chips create a point of difference on your menu. Gluten-free Dairy-free Vegan Friendly 70mm length x 15mm thick Cooking Guidelines (cook from frozen) Note: Cooking guidelines serve as a guide only, as appliances may vary. Cook from frozen until desired colour & piping hot in the middle. Oven: Pre-heat oven to 220°C. Place frozen Polenta Chips on a tray lined with baking paper. Brush/spray with a little oil. Bake for 8 minutes then turn and bake for a further 5 minutes. Deep Fry: Pre-heat deep fryer at 180°C. Deep fry Polenta Chips in small batches for 3-4 minutes. (Recommended cooking method) Pan Fry: Pre-heat pan on a medium setting with a little oil. Then, carefully place frozen Polenta Chips into pan and shallow fry for 7 minutes turning regularly.
